The American dried meat can now be found in every supermarket and is a real trend snack. It is so popular because of its intensely spicy taste and it is also a good source of protein. We have a recipe for beef jerky to go with it:
Preparation time: in total approx. 12 h in total Servings: 1 portion (250g)
Ingredients:
500 g beef
1 clove of garlic
1 tbsp cane sugar
5 g ginger
2 tbsp ketchup
40 ml soy sauce
5 g smoked salt
40 ml Worcester sauce
Black pepper
Preparation:
It’s best to wear gloves to do this, because that way as few bacteria as possible get onto the meat. Remove the fat from the beef and slice it as thinly as possible against the grain. Ideally about 2-3 mm.
For the beef jerky marinade, peel the garlic and ginger and then grate finely. Add this to the meat with raw cane sugar, ketchup, soy sauce, Worcester sauce, salt and pepper. Mix the meat with the marinade and refrigerate for 2 hours. Remove the meat from the refrigerator and drain in a sieve. Then place on the rack of the dehydrator and dry at 70°C for 10-12 hours.
When the beef jerky has finished drying in the dehydrator, remove it from the grid. It will now keep for 2-3 weeks. Now you can snack on it on the sofa in the evening!
